Acne is very common its actually considered a normal part of puberty, i know it dose not help when your looking at a big pimple in the mirror. What actually helps is learning about what causes them and the solution to take care of your skin. Everybody has hair all over their skin even if you cant see it. Acne occurs when the hair follicules or pores get clogged with oil. Your skin has oil glands called sebaceous glands that produce an oil called sebum that lubricates the hair and skin. Sometimes a gland will produce to much sebum. If the pore get clogged with oil and dead skin cells a zit will forms. You may have noticed there is more than one type of zit. Whiteheads happen when a pore gets clogged but stays closed. Pressure causes the skin to get red with a white tip that holds the oil. If a pore gets clogged up but stays open the surface can darken into a blackhead. Blackheads are not bumps but you can see them if you get close. Puberty causes your body to produce lots of new hormones certain hormones tell the sebastious glands to make more oil and some times the glands become over active. Thats why trying to scrub the oil of your face sometimes does not always work. It works from the inside out.
